BLOOMINGTON, ILLINOIS (February 13, 2023) Illinois Wesleyan University's Dean's List for the Fall semester of the 2022-23 academic year consisted of 757 students from 28 states and 28 countries. To qualify for the Dean's List, students must earn a GPA of 3.50 or better during the semester, based on 4.0 for straight As.

Founded in 1850, Illinois Wesleyan is a nationally recognized, highly-selective liberal-arts university. The University is exclusively undergraduate and enrolls approximately 1,700 students from across the nation and around the globe. Illinois Wesleyan prides itself on producing graduates who are well-rounded, broadly-educated individuals with a spirit of inquiry who can successfully adapt to the demands of a rapidly-changing, complex world.
